Computer-aided Design and Manufacture in Design and Technology
This case study from Ofsted shows how one secondary school integrated computer-aided design and manufacture (CAD/CAM) into their design and technology provision.
At Ripley St Thomas Church of England school, students use professional standard software and manufacturing equipment confidently, developing exceptionally well advanced vocational skills by the time they leave school. An example of how CAD/CAM is taught in Year Seven and a challenging Year 12 project are described in detail in the study, with a link to a the department’s blog which includes examples of student’s work across every year group.
